It’s not safe to say that this way, you will not experience any withdrawal symptoms, but this way, they’ll be much less intense. Zoloft has a half-life of about one day. That means that for every day that passes without taking the medication, the level in the blood falls by 50 percent. After one day, the level is reduced to 50 percent of the original level, after two days to 25 percent, after three days to 12.5 percent, and so on. Web11 rows · Nov 1, 2010 · How to taper off your antidepressant. … WebApr 19, 2024 · Zoloft withdrawal symptoms can include: Insomnia (too little sleep) or hypersomnia (too much sleep) Hallucinations (seeing or hearing things that are not there) Myoclonus (sudden, brief involuntary muscular twitching or jerking) 5. These symptoms could peak at 36-96 hours or later after stopping Zoloft and could last up to 6 weeks. 5.
